No experience with the Howa or BCL unfortunately, but I've had a couple nicer bolt action .223s...
Had a CZ 527 Varmint Kevlar that was OK, mostly a pretty big CZ fan, but the 527 was just OK. Great deal when they could be had for around $1000 with the kevlar stock. Accuracy was great, but I didn't end up liking the mini mauser action as much as I thought I would. Was mostly shooting semi's at the time so I sold it.
Have since purchased a Tikka CTR in .223... Like this one quite a bit more than I ever liked the CZ 527. Great trigger, tikka action is smooth and fast, 10 Round mags are great (but $$$, glad I found a couple used), stock is cheap plastic but actually fits ok with the little bit of a cheek riser and a scope mounted as low as possible. Light enough to carry around but the medium profile barrel still provides great accuracy. Short of going to a custom build this would probably be my choice for .223 if I had to buy one again tomorrow.
